Graymark Projects represent a portfolio of industrial technologies redefining how waste is managed, processed, and repurposed. Each platform applies engineering precision and innovation to recover value from complex waste streams across primary industries.

Our work spans chemical recovery, carbon capture, circular fuel supply, and energy regeneration — advancing the shift toward a cleaner, closed-loop economy.

Current Projects

Project Regen

Pilot 1: Live

Recovery and recycling for truly circular industry.

Adaptable waste treatment systems that recover reusable materials from chemical and industrial waste. Regen extracts valuable compounds that would otherwise be lost to landfill or disposal, creating cleaner processes and recycled feedstocks.

Project Origin

In Development

Returning Renewables to Industry

Project Origin is building the infrastructure to process, refine, and supply recovered fuels, chemicals, and materials back into New Zealand’s primary industries — completing the circular chain. Origin takes the outputs from Graymark’s Regen and Aether recovery systems and returns them to market as specification-ready inputs.

Project Arc

In Development

Converting end-of-life waste into renewable fuels.

Converting residual waste into usable energy, advanced materials, and circular carbon sources for industry.

Arc is currently in the research and design phase, focused on scaling compact, high-throughput heat and energy recovery systems.
